Overview

The Athlon X4 760K is manufactured by AMD. It was released in 1 June 2013 (12 years ago). It is based on the Richland (2013βˆ’2014) architecture. It features 4 cores and 4 threads. Base frequency is 3.8 GHz, with boost up to 4.1 GHz. L2 cache: 4 MB. Built on 32 nm process technology. Socket: FM2. Thermal design power (TDP): 100 Watt. Memory support: DDR3-1866. Passmark benchmark score: 2,982 points.
